So, 'Wine Jabs' is this quirky little film from 2015 that really plays with the idea of verbal sparring. It’s set in a wine shop, which gives it this intimate, cozy vibe, and the dialogue is sharp, filled with clever insults disguised as wine descriptors. The pacing is pretty snappy, keeping you engaged as the tension ebbs and flows between the two ex-lovers. Their chemistry is palpable, even if it's laced with bitterness. There’s no flashy effects or big budget, but the charm of the practical settings and the earnest performances make it feel like a slice of life. Definitely a conversation starter for collectors who enjoy character-driven narratives.
